    OK, i have a site that uses the BV basic form for contact details, this then forwards them to my outlook account and all is fine....Is it possible to configure this form to forward to 2 e-mail; address? (such as a hotmail account that can be accesssed anywhere)...it would be handy to be able to access my e-mails whereever i am!

    Well, first of all, if you use an email address that is within your account, it is also accessible from anywhere in the world, just as the hotmail is. Just go through your CP webmail.

    Second, on the issue:

    in the basic script, where it says:

    $mailto = "youremail@yourdomain.com";

    replace it with
    $mailto = "youremail1@yourdomain.com, youremail2********.com";

    The email will be sent to both (or even 3, 4 or more) email addresses.
